Due to our harsh winters and gravel roads, Rocklake Nissan owners frequently need repairs for suspension components like struts and control arms, as well as brake system wear from road salt corrosion. CVT transmission service and electrical issues related to extreme cold starts are also common concerns for local models like the Rogue and Altima.

The extreme cold and use of road salt demand rigorous attention to your battery, engine coolant concentration, and undercarriage rust prevention. It is highly recommended to have a pre-winter inspection at a local shop to ensure your Nissan's 4WD/AWD system (common on models like the Pathfinder) is functioning for snow and ice on rural roads.
